The Glen Echo Park Partnership for Arts and Culture is a nonprofit organization formed to manage and operate the programs and facilities at Glen Echo Park, an arts and cultural center located within a National Park site in Montgomery County. Glen Echo Park is a community of artists, educators, dancers, and performers who share their knowledge and expertise with participants and audiences of all ages and skill levels. The Partnership is dedicated to encouraging public participation in all that the Park has to offer.
